    Annual Chessex Battlemat Clean Up Reminder

    Every year around this time I do some maintenance on my four Chessex Battlemats by cleaning them. What you'll need: - Water - Sponge or shammy (I use a sham-wow like cloth) - Cleaner with vinegar (I use Windex multi-surface cleaner but the key is that it needs to have vinegar in it) Steps...

    Crayola Dry Erase Crayons FTW!

    I use the Crayola Washable markers and they're great on my Chessex battlemaps. Unlike the water-based overhead pens, the Crayolas don't leave "ghost" marks for colors (e.g., red is really bad) the way overhead pens do. I've been very happy with the Crayola markers and they're also a lot cheaper...

    Prestige Classes that Add Int to AC

    The Invisible Blade prestige class (Complete Warrior) has an Unfettered Defense ability that allows you to add your Int bonus to AC (unnamed) so long as you are not wearing armor and are armed only with daggers. The Duelist prestige class (DMG) has the Canny Defense ability (below) that seems...

    Dimension Door and Initiative

    We just had this happen in our game and we did the same thing. The caster dimension doored the party to where they wanted to be and then they were all momentarily disoriented from the spell but could act on their next turn in the normal initiative order.
